I have several different varieties of marrows in the same bed, all
doing very well except for one. "Tiger Cross" flowers, fruits and then when the marrows are about the size of a penny they just drop off. Any suggestions? - Michael |

![]() "Michael" wrote I have several different varieties of marrows in the same bed, all doing very well except for one. "Tiger Cross" flowers, fruits and then when the marrows are about the size of a penny they just drop off. Any suggestions? For some reason they aren't being pollinated, try hand pollinating some female flowers and see what happens. -- Regards Bob Hobden |
